Polypropylene Looped Pile Fabric for Towels

Lightweight polypropylene terry-like looped pile knit fabric designed for quick-dry towels and beach accessories. Falls under HTS 6001.29.00.00 for looped pile of other synthetic textiles. Its looped structure mimics cotton terry but with faster drying.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

6006.90Lower: 10% vs 42%

If narrow fabric under 30cm

Narrow knitted fabrics are separated regardless of pile structure.

6302.60.00Lower: 26.6% vs 42%

If made into finished towels

Completed terry towels, even knitted, are classified as household textiles in Chapter 63.

Import Tips & Compliance

Test for polypropylene purity; blends with cotton over 50% shift to cotton subheadings

Provide loop density specs to confirm pile construction vs. flat knits

Package in rolls for fabric status; folded retail packs may be seen as sets
